@Generated("software.amazon.awssdk:codegen") public final class Child extends Object implements SdkPojo, Serializable, ToCopyableBuilder<Child.Builder,Child>

Contains a list of child entities, either OUs or accounts.

See Also:
  • Method Details

    • id

      public final String id()

      The unique identifier (ID) of this child entity.

      The regex pattern for a child ID string requires one of the following:

      • Account - A string that consists of exactly 12 digits.

      • Organizational unit (OU) - A string that begins with "ou-" followed by from 4 to 32 lowercase letters or digits (the ID of the root that contains the OU). This string is followed by a second "-" dash and from 8 to 32 additional lowercase letters or digits.

    • type

      public final ChildType type()

      The type of this child entity.

      If the service returns an enum value that is not available in the current SDK version, type will return ChildType.UNKNOWN_TO_SDK_VERSION. The raw value returned by the service is available from typeAsString().

    • equalsBySdkFields

      public final boolean equalsBySdkFields(Object obj)
      Description copied from interface: SdkPojo
      Indicates whether some other object is "equal to" this one by SDK fields. An SDK field is a modeled, non-inherited field in an SdkPojo class, and is generated based on a service model.

      If an SdkPojo class does not have any inherited fields, equalsBySdkFields and equals are essentially the same.
